This long-standing discussion : Intelligence: Nature vs. Nurture
The complex question of whether intelligence is primarily determined by our genes or environmental factors has occupied researchers and laypersons alike for centuries. Supporters of the nature viewpoint argue that innate cognitive abilities are largely passed down through our genes. Conversely, those who favor the environmental perspective maintain that learning during childhood have a powerful effect on mental aptitude.
This discussion is further exacerbated by the understanding that both genetics and environment likely play a role in shaping intelligence. Ultimately, the answer may lie a complex interplay of both influences that determine an individual's cognitive abilities.

Beyond IQ
Traditional assessments often focus solely on cognitive ability as measured by IQ scores. However, this limited view fails to capture the complete range of human potential. Howard Gardner's theory of diverse cognitive abilities revolutionized our view of intelligence by proposing that individuals possess distinct talents in various areas.
- Communicative intelligence encompasses the ability to use communication effectively.
- Logical-Mathematical intelligence centers around critical thinking and mathematical concepts.
- Spatial intelligence concerns the ability to visualize objects in three dimensions .
- Physical intelligence relates to physical dexterity and skillfulness.
